    Do you want a purpose-driven life? Social Work provides endless opportunities to make a difference.

    Social workers are involved in meaningful, life-changing work. You will learn about supporting and resolving personal and social relationship issues between individuals and families. You will also learn how to support and provide services to groups of people, work in organisations and with communities. You will learn about advocacy and the use of research in meeting social work goals.

    This program is experience-based and will prepare you for a professional career as a social worker. There is a strong demand for qualified Social Workers and job opportunities are broad and rewarding.

    The courses you study will teach you to relieve distress, redress inequalities and promote social justice.

    Course overview

    You will study courses which include an integrated approach to theory, practice and social work values. Complete core courses in subject areas that further enrich your expertise in social work like:

    • social work
    • Aboriginal studies
    • philosophy
    • psychology
    • sociology and anthropology
    • a directed course in law

    You will also choose from a wide range of electives to extend and complement your core studies in social work.

    Career

    Social work offers many fields of practice that lead to diverse career pathways.

    In Australia, social workers are generally employed in several industries, including:

    • health care and social assistance
    • government, public administration and safety
    • education and training
    • administrative and support services

    Depending on your chosen expertise, you can work locally and globally in areas such as:

    • Management
    • Education
    • Research
    • Policy development
    • Politics
    • Community planning.

    On completion of this degree, you’ll be able to work in roles such as:

    • Child Protection Officer
    • Coordinator of Social Services
    • Drug and Alcohol Counsellor
    • Mental Health Clinician
    • Social Worker
    • Welfare Officer
